OCWA – Central New York’s Water Authority recently announced several new senior-leadership changes for 2024. ANDREW WEISS has been named director of technical services and will oversee OCWA’s information technology department, in addition to continuing his senior leadership of the authority’s engineering department. He is a licensed professional engineer (PE) and board-certified environmental engineer (BCEE).
OCWA has also named MEGAN THOMAS as general counsel and director of external engagement. In addition to her legal duties, Thomas, an attorney, will oversee the business office, meter reading, and meter repair.
In the final leadership change, OCWA announced that TIFFANY LATINO-GERLOCK will add public education to her current responsibilities as its director of communications and government affairs.
